First and foremost, understanding energy consumption patterns in student accommodations is essential. Most student accommodations are equipped with modern amenities such as heating, cooling, lighting, and appliances, all of which contribute to energy consumption. By analyzing energy bills and monitoring energy usage, accommodation providers can identify areas of excessive energy consumption and implement measures to reduce energy wastage.
One common cause of high energy consumption in student accommodations is poor insulation. Inadequate insulation can lead to heat loss during the winter months, forcing students to keep heaters on for longer periods. By investing in proper insulation and sealing gaps and cracks, accommodation providers can significantly reduce heating costs and improve energy efficiency.
Another factor that contributes to high energy consumption in student accommodations is the use of outdated appliances. Older appliances are often less energy-efficient and consume more power than their newer counterparts. By replacing outdated appliances with energy-efficient models, accommodation providers can reduce energy consumption and save money in the long run.
Furthermore, encouraging students to adopt energy-saving habits can also make a significant impact on energy consumption. Simple actions such as turning off lights when not in use, unplugging electronics, and setting air conditioning to a moderate temperature can all contribute to reducing energy wastage. Accommodation providers can educate students on the importance of energy conservation and provide tips on how to minimize energy consumption.
In addition to reducing energy consumption, accommodation providers can also consider implementing renewable energy sources to power student accommodations. Solar panels, wind turbines, and geothermal heating systems are all sustainable alternatives to traditional energy sources. While the initial cost of installing renewable energy systems may be high, the long-term benefits in terms of reduced energy bills and lower carbon emissions make it a worthwhile investment.
Moreover, incorporating smart technology into student accommodations can also help in managing energy consumption efficiently. Smart thermostats, lighting systems, and appliances can be programmed to adjust energy usage based on occupancy and activity levels. By automating energy management, accommodation providers can ensure that energy is used only when needed, leading to significant cost savings.
